Output 2956931430d64dd4d1a1d346257eb95f3bddb2a7264792a844fed7eeaa45ae84:0

value
454001
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7798a7fbd6b5cb1c5953c6cf3fb154b5f4abf68b OP_EQUAL
address
3CbPD7J9EFoUgyVCMPaVaA7u96XmC3bxu6
transaction
2956931430d64dd4d1a1d346257eb95f3bddb2a7264792a844fed7eeaa45ae84
confirmations
165192
spent
true